JACKSON — A truck, a 40-caliber Sig Sauer handgun, a refrigerator, computer equipment, several chain saws, five calculators and 18 pagers. All are among nearly $65,000 worth of Hinds County government property reported lost or stolen during the last two years. That’s according to inventories completed by the county last month. JACKSON — Hinds County’s Board of Supervisors is searching for a new administrator after firing Vern Gavin. The five-member board voted 3-2 behind closed doors March 1 to remove Gavin, who has managed the day-to-day operations of county government since March 2008. NATCHEZ — Adams County Supervisors have ended talks to sell Natchez Regional Medical Center to Health Management Associates (HMA). The Natchez Democrat reports supervisors took the action Friday after a meeting with members of Natchez Regional’s board of trustees and administrators. NATCHEZ — Adams County supervisors say they will listen to any offers from any potential buyers for the county-owned Natchez Regional Medical Center (NRMC). The board voted 4-1 to execute a letter of discussion with Health Management Associates (HMA), a Naples, Fla., corporation that operates 54 hospitals in 15 states, including Natchez Community Hospital. LEFLORE COUNTY — Twelve elected officials from Leflore County owe a combined $28,000 in delinquent property taxes. Tax records showed the bills range from less than $200 to more than $7,000 for 2009.
